1. The process by which one group takes on the cultural and other traits of a larger group is called **assimilation**.
2. Chinatown in San Francisco and Little Havana in Miami are examples of **pluralism**.
3. The Salad Bowl analogy of U.S. society states that **ethnic groups living in the United States retain unique features, but also contribute to American culture as a whole**.
4. A form of government in which a king or queen acts as head of state while parliament makes legislation is called a **constitutional monarchy**.
5. Based on the text, what was the African diaspora? **the dispersion of Africans during and after the trans-Atlantic slave trade**.
6. Which is the term for a completely structured language that develops from a blending of native languages and introduced languages? **Creole**.
7. Which movement was initiated in the 1960s by Quebecer Réne Lévesque? **a movement to make Quebec an independent sovereignty**.
8. Which U.S. city is best known for celebrating the tradition of Mardi Gras? **New Orleans**.

10. Which group makes up the largest segment of the Mexican population? **Mestizos**.
